Libratone Live AirPlay wireless speakers

Stream your iTunes library over Wi-Fi

Libratone has announced a new upright speaker that makes use of the AirPlay Wi-Fi streaming feature on Macs to deliver audio and podcasts from an iTunes library to anywhere within network range. The Libratone Live AirPlay speaker will go onsale in the UK from September and will cost £599. 

The Libratone Live AirPlay speaker has an output capability of up to 150 Watt and has five dedicated amplifiers. Although housed in the single unit, the Libratone speaker's upright, triangular shape always the speaker to deliver room-filling audio. Libratone says the speaker creates a "room-filling soundscape with the tweeters and midrange drivers dispersing 360-degree sound". 

“Our philosophy is to set sound free. The AirPlay technology in Libratone Live means you can now stream your entire music library wirelessly, directly from your iPhone, iPod Touch, iPad or computer. It's freedom at your fingertips” says Fritz Andersen, CEO of Libratone.

The Libratone Live AirPlay speaker will be available in the UK from September from the Apple Store and will cost £599 inc VAT.
